A field study was conducted to evaluate the impact of ambient ozone on mustard (Brassica campestris L. var. Kranti) plants grown under recommended and 1.5 times recommended NPK doses at a rural site of India using filtered (FCs) and non-filtered open top chambers (NFCs). Ambient mean O3 concentration varied from 41.65 to 54.2 ppb during the experiment.

Draft new EU legislation that would limit harmful vapour emissions from petrol pumps was proposed on 4 December by the European Commission. Petrol vapour contains benzene, which is known to cause cancer, and contributes to the formation of ground-level ozone, one of the air pollutants that is most damaging to human health and the environment and which also contributes to global climate change.

Ozone technology has been used for the past two decades or more. It is, however, only now that its use in wastewater treatment has been recognized. The location of ozone use in wastewater treatment determines the goal of treatment. At the same time, ozone finds use in each stage of wastewater treatment.

Ozone pollution is produced by photochemical processes involving nitrogen oxides and volatile organic compounds in the lower atmosphere. Ozone levels become particularly high in regions close to high ozone precursor emissions during summer episodes with stagnant meteorological conditions, when high insolation and temperatures persist.
